  • Title

    Synchronization analysis of complex dynamical networks with system delays and coupling delays via impulsive control

  • Abstract
    This paper is concerned with the issue of synchronization in complex dynamical networks with system and coupling time-varying delays. The impulsive control scheme is employed for guaranteeing synchronization of the system. Based on the Lyapunov stability theory and the improved comparison theory, the sufficient synchronization conditions are derived theoretically. Some numerical examples are presented to demonstrate the effectiveness of the results.
